상품 목록 조회
등록된 상품들의 목록을 조회하는 API입니다.
상품 관리 화면, 사용자 쇼핑 화면, 외부 시스템 연동 등 다양한 상황에서 사용되며, 필터링 및 페이징을 통해 원하는 조건의 상품만 효율적으로 가져올 수 있습니다.
GET
https://api.bootapi.com/v1/products
상품 유형 구분
상품은 type 필드로 유형을 구분합니다:
- 0: 기본상품 - 배송이 필요 없는 디지털 상품, 서비스 등
- 1: 배송상품 - 실물 배송이 필요한 상품
- 구독상품 - use_subscription 필드로 구분
1
Server
SDK 설치
서버에서 API를 호출하기 위해 Backend SDK를 설치합니다.
SDK 설치 및 설정 방법은 토큰 발급 가이드를 참고하세요.
2
Server
상품 목록 조회 요청
필터 조건을 담아 API를 호출합니다.
요청 파라미터
| 파라미터 | 타입 | 필수 | 설명 |
|---|---|---|---|
type | number | 상품 유형 (0: 기본상품, 1: 배송상품) | |
period_type | string | 검색일 유형 (c_at: 생성일, u_at: 수정일) | |
s_at | string | 검색 시작일 (YYYY-MM-DD) | |
e_at | string | 검색 종료일 (YYYY-MM-DD) | |
use_subscription | boolean | 구독 상품만 조회할지 여부 | |
category_code | string | 카테고리 코드 | |
keyword | string | 검색 키워드 (product_id, 상품명, sku, barcode) | |
page | integer | 페이지 번호 (기본값: 1) | |
limit | integer | 페이지당 데이터 수 (기본값: 20) |
3
Server
응답 처리
상품 목록 데이터가 반환됩니다.
응답 데이터
| 파라미터 | 타입 | 설명 |
|---|---|---|
count | number | 조회된 데이터의 총 개수 |
list | Array<Product> | Product 모델 배열 |